Thousands of users tapped for first 3D printer buyer’s guide
The world’s largest online community of 3D printer owners has rated what looks to be the majority of machines for sale today, offering consumers a detailed buyer’s guide that uses a simple “1-10” rating system.
Some 2,279 “verified” user reviews were collected for the buyer’s guide, as some owners had more than one 3D printer model. In all, the guide rated 76 machines, with “10” the highest ranking and “1” the lowest.
“What I think was interesting is some of the bigger players in the industry were not represented, like Makerbot or 3D Systems, which seems to be the sentiment in the market today,” said Brian Garret, chief technology officer at 3D Hubs, which created the online buyer’s guide. Garret said users were often unimpressed with the print quality that came from larger vendors.
